Concurrent hardware-software co-simulation

G - Physics – 06 – F

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 19/00 (2006.01) G01R 31/28 (2006.01) G06F 11/26 (2006.01) G06F 17/50 (2006.01) H03K 19/177 (2006.01)

Patent

CA 2293678

A digital logic simulation/emulation system (20) operates in an engaged operating mode in which a digital-logic simulation process (22) transmits stimulation-control data to a hardware pod (32) for controlling stimulation of a digital logic circuit. In response to the stimulation-control data, the hardware pod (32) performs a stimulation-response cycle, and then sends response data from the digital logic circuit to the simulation process (22). The simulation process (22) and the hardware pod (32) may also operate in a disengaged operating mode in which each operates independently of the other without exchanging stimulation-control data or response data. Operation of the system (20) in the disengaged mode commences if a disengagement event occurs in the hardware pod (32). Operation of the system (20) in the disengaged mode terminates if the simulation process (22) sends stimulation-control data to the hardware pod (32), or if the hardware pod (32) sends response data to the simulation process (22).

La présente invention concerne un système d'émulation/simulation (20) à logique numérique fonctionnant dans un mode de fonctionnement activé, dans lequel un procédé de simulation (22) à logique numérique transmet des données de commande de stimulation à un module matériel (32) de façon à commander la stimulation d'un circuit à logique numérique. En réponse aux données de commande de stimulation, le module matériel (32) exécute un cycle réponse de stimulation, et envoie alors des données réponse, du circuit à logique numérique vers le processus de simulation (22). Le processus de simulation (22) et le module matériel (32) peuvent également fonctionner dans un mode de fonctionnement désactivé, dans lequel chacun fonctionne indépendamment de l'autre, sans échanger de données de commande de stimulation ou de données réponse. Le fonctionnement du système (20) en mode activé est lancé lorsqu'un événement de désactivation survient dans le module matériel (32). Le fonctionnement du système (20) en mode désactivé s'arrête lorsque le processus de simulation (22) envoie des données de commande de stimulation au module matériel (32), ou lorsque le module matériel (32) envoie des données réponse au processus de simulation (22).

LandOfFree

Say what you really think

Search LandOfFree.com for Canadian inventors and patents. Rate them and share your experience with other people.

Rating

Concurrent hardware-software co-simulation does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Concurrent hardware-software co-simulation,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Concurrent hardware-software co-simulation will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FCA-PAI-O-1786767

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.